finally managed to get it works.
On the shortcut of ControlMyMonitor, you just need to add both monitor value to the target. it will look something like this.

On PC both monitor connected to DP
C:\Tools\controlmymonitor\ControlMyMonitor.exe /SetValue \\.\DISPLAY1\Monitor0 60 17 /SetValue \\.\DISPLAY2\Monitor0 60 17

On Laptop both monitor connected to HDMI
C:\Tools\controlmymonitor\ControlMyMonitor.exe /SetValue \\.\DISPLAY1\Monitor0 60 15 /SetValue \\.\DISPLAY3\Monitor0 60 15

You will need to make it on both PC and laptop, HDMI value is 17, DP is 15.

By luck I discovered that:

ControlMyMonitor.exe /setvalue \\.\Display1\monitor0 60 1520

switches my Samsung Monitor to USB-C.

For anyone reading this but not seeing the possible values on the right: just switch input signal of your monitor and refresh the application. It will update the value and you can note down which numbers your input signals use.

Couldn't get any of these shorcut/programs to work for me (Sharing 2 monitors between 1 laptop and 1 desktop), but I saw a solution in another thread and wanted to share:

Just hit Windows+P, it will bring up an option to set each computer to "PC screen only" or "Extend display".

So when I want to switch, I'll have my laptop set to "PC screen only", then ask my work computer to "extend display", or vice versa. No need to plug/unplug the cables or fiddle with the physical switches on the monitor.

EDIT: just to add, if you have more than one monitor like myself, you can change the 'Primary" string to the monitor string of the specific monitor you want to select. When you open controlmymonitor.exe, the drop down at the top will allow you to select between monitors. Make note of last part, which is the name of the monitor. For example, if I wanted to control only my right monitor, I would use /SetValue \\.\DISPLAY2\Monitor0 60 15, for my middle /SetValue \\.\DISPLAY1\Monitor0 60 15, and for my left /SetValue \\.\DISPLAY3\Monitor0 60 15. I then had to create 6 shortcuts for each state for each monitor. Its working like a charm. Thanks again OP

Just a heads up, came across this while researching for my own dual monitor setup. You don’t have to have a new shortcut for each monitor and each input. You can actual combine them. For example, my inputs were the same as OP’s, so to switch both monitors at once with a since shortcut key you can just have the coding for both after the target like this: /SetValue Primary 60 15 /SetValue Secondary 60 15

Then on my other computer I use the same but change 15 to 17. If you have a qmk keyboard, you can further record a macro and assign a single keypress. My keychron keyboard has a button I programmed just for moving current window to the other monitor, and another key that runs the shortcut changing my monitors input. May want to disable the shortcut hotkey while you set up your macro so it doesn’t activate the shortcut while you’re setting up the macro. lol

You should probably not run it as admin, there is no need to. Make sure you installed the program in a accessible spot thats not admin protected. Click propertis on the shortcut > Compitability > and Untick the Box "Run This Program as Administrator"

Make SURE the Shortcut is on Desktop.

The shortcut should work just fine, if you are anywhere in the desktop enviorment and not in fullscreen apps or ingame or something.

It should work if other windows are focused also.

I just tried your combo and it works fine even if u run it as admin, but that obviously will give you the UAC Prompt, since UAC is enabled so just disable run as admin.

Make sure u are holding CTRL Then HOLD Alt then press the 9 while holding the other two. Seems weird it is not working, it should this is a native windows function.
